If you are one of the unlucky few to experience an allergic reaction, you’re most likely to notice in small ways. Your mouth will feel more sensitive than normal. Your teeth, gums, and tongue will tingle or itch. You also might suffer twinges of pain. Anyone who suffers from a more extreme reaction should speak with a dentist immediately. Reactions are almost always mild. If you’re suffering more, something else is probably the cause.
In the rarest exceptions where an extreme plastic allergy occurs, tell your dentist immediately. The signs of an extreme allergy include breathing issues, hyperventilation troubles, and chest pain. You’ll need medical attention. Your dentist will also probably suggest that you stop using Invisalign®.
